Understanding Virtual Reality: What to Look For

Virtual reality (VR) technology has advanced rapidly in recent years, providing users with immersive experiences that enhance gaming, education, and social interaction. When exploring VR technology, it is essential to consider several key features that differentiate VR equipment. This allows consumers to make informed decisions based on their preferences, needs, and budgets.

One of the primary aspects to evaluate is the headset specifications. Resolution plays a significant role in the overall clarity and experience, where higher resolution provides a more refined visual experience. Ensure to look for headsets that offer at least 1080p resolution per eye for an optimal experience. Additionally, the field of view (FOV) can significantly influence immersion, with a wider FOV enabling users to take in more of their virtual surroundings.

Compatibility is another critical factor when selecting VR equipment. Different headsets are designed to work with specific gaming systems or PCs. It is vital to ensure that the VR system you choose can seamlessly integrate with your existing hardware. For instance, some headsets are tailored for consoles like PlayStation, while others support a broader range of PC gaming setups.

Tracking technology is an essential feature that varies between systems. Some headsets use external sensors for precise tracking, while others rely on inside-out tracking, which utilizes cameras on the headset itself. Assessing your gaming space and movement needs will help you determine which option is most suitable for your situation.

Lastly, the quality and variety of games or applications available for a VR system cannot be overlooked. A robust library of engaging content greatly enhances the user experience. Evaluate the titles offered and research user reviews to ascertain whether the quality aligns with your expectations. By understanding these fundamental components of virtual reality, you will be better equipped to choose the right equipment for your needs.

Comparative Analysis of Popular VR Headsets

The virtual reality market has grown significantly, resulting in a variety of headsets catering to different gaming preferences. Among the leading contenders are the Oculus Quest 2, Valve Index, PlayStation VR, and others, each offering unique advantages and drawbacks. Understanding these differences is essential for prospective buyers seeking the best head-mounted display for their gaming needs.

The Oculus Quest 2 has become a popular choice due to its affordability and ease of use. Priced competitively, it offers a standalone experience without the need for a powerful gaming PC. Its wireless capabilities and extensive library of games make it ideal for casual gamers. However, the lower resolution compared to high-end counterparts can be a drawback for those who seek superior graphics.

In contrast, the Valve Index represents a premium option for hardcore virtual reality enthusiasts. It boasts advanced motion tracking and high frame rates, delivering a superb immersion experience. Although it requires external sensors and a powerful PC, the incredible display quality and comfortable design cater to those willing to invest. Nevertheless, the higher price point may deter casual users or newcomers to VR.

The PlayStation VR remains a solid choice for console gamers, seamlessly integrating with PlayStation systems. While its specifications may not rival those of the highest-end headsets, it offers a wide range of exclusive titles that appeal to its user base. Its affordability makes it a desirable option for first-time users. However, some may find the outdated technology and lower resolution frustrating compared to newer models.

In considering these options, it becomes crucial to evaluate personal preferences and gaming habits. Casual gamers might gravitate towards the Oculus Quest 2 for its simplicity, while enthusiasts may prefer the Valve Index for its performance. Each headset serves a distinct market segment, thus understanding their respective strengths and weaknesses leads to a more informed purchasing decision.
